Key Terms and Glossary

Common terms include Limited Partnership (LP), General Partner (GP), Limited Partner (LP), and Limited Liability Partnership (LLP).

Limited Partnership (LP)

An LP has at least one general partner who manages the business and one or more limited partners who contribute capital but do not participate in daily management.

General Partner (GP)

A GP oversees operations and bears full liability for partnership obligations, subject to the partnership agreement and applicable law.

Limited Partner (LP)

A limited partner contributes capital and typically has limited involvement in management, with liability limited to their investment.

Limited Liability Partnership (LLP)

An LLP provides protection for partners from certain liabilities of the partnership, while allowing active participation in management under California law.

What is a limited partnership (LP) and when is it appropriate?

A limited partnership includes both general and limited partners, where the GP manages the business and the LPs contribute capital with limited liability. The structure helps balance control with investor protection.

A general partner oversees operations, makes strategic decisions, and bears personal liability for partnership obligations, subject to the partnership agreement.

An LLP offers liability protection for partners while permitting active participation in the business, with governance governed by California statute and the partnership agreement.

A partnership agreement typically covers ownership shares, profit sharing, decision-making processes, transfer restrictions, and dissolution terms.

Tax treatment varies by structure. LPs and LLPs pass through income to partners, while GPs may have different allocations based on the agreement.
